在互联网飞速发展的今天,数据查询功能几乎成为了每个网站、系统的必备功能。而JSP作为Java Web开发的一种常用技术,其查询功能的实现更是重中之重。下面,我就以一个简单的例子,带你一步步搭建属于自己的查询系统。
一、项目背景
假设我们要开发一个简单的图书管理系统,用户可以通过输入书名或作者名来查询书籍信息。

二、技术栈
- 前端:HTML、CSS、JavaScript
- 后端:JSP、Servlet、JavaBean
- 数据库:MySQL
三、数据库设计
我们需要设计一个图书信息表,如下所示:
| 字段名 | 数据类型 | 说明 |
|---|---|---|
| id | int | 主键,自增 |
| bookname | varchar | 书名 |
| author | varchar | 作者 |
| price | double | 价格 |
| publish | date | 出版日期 |
接下来,我们使用MySQL数据库创建该表:
```sql
CREATE TABLE books (
id INT PRIMARY KEY AUTO_INCREMENT,
bookname VARCHAR(50),
author VARCHAR(50),
price DOUBLE,
publish DATE
);
```
四、前端页面设计
我们需要设计一个查询页面,如下所示:
```html









